Hotel Bookings Surge for August Eclipse
Hotel reservations are skyrocketing in Spain in anticipation of the August 12th solar eclipse, which the government is calling a ‘national challenge’. The event is expected to attract hundreds of thousands of visitors, coinciding with a peak in domestic and tourist activity. This surge in bookings is driving up hotel prices and prompting concerns about consumer safety regarding eclipse viewing glasses.
